03:48:08 <pa_5597> how can i install a portable suite into my flash drive of 2gb
03:48:32 <JohnTHaller> 1. download the installer to your computer, usually to your desktop folder
03:49:00 <JohnTHaller> 2. Run the installer and when it asks to install, select X:\ (with X being the letter your flash drive is given by Windows)
03:49:29 *** Oni-Neoxes (~Oni-Neoxe@unaffiliated/oni-neoxes) has joined #portableapps
03:49:41 <pa_5597> thanks
03:50:17 <JohnTHaller> You can install more apps the same way, too. Except once the platform is installed, the app installer will automatically detect it when your drive is plugged in :-)
03:57:18 <pa_5597> i'm a new user so which application installation will be helpful to me.................
03:58:09 <JohnTHaller> Any app. All of our app installers work exactly the same way. You can even click Options - Install a New App once you have the platform up and running and select the app installer and it will run it all automatically for you.

05:31:47 <Gringoloco> Could anyone tell me what this means for portability http://portableapps.com/node/21211#comment-151431
05:32:44 <OliverK> i *think* he means that he needs the visual C++ redistributables
05:32:52 <OliverK> aren't those included?
05:33:51 <ChrisMorgan> You should be able to put MSVCR80.dll (or is 2008 90?) next to the app and if it's got a proper manifest it will work. If it doesn't it gets really messy.
05:33:55 <Gringoloco> This is included Microsoft.VC90.CRT.manifest
05:33:55 <Gringoloco> msvcr90.dll
05:34:20 <ChrisMorgan> Yep, that's it. And that's in App\WinAmp?
05:34:38 *** pa_5597 has quit (Quit: Page closed)
05:34:41 <Gringoloco> \App\Winamp\Microsoft.VC90.CRT\
05:34:42 <ChrisMorgan> Then it should be working perfectly without requiring MSVCR90 to be installed anywhere else.
05:35:12 <Gringoloco> So it should be fine, but i wonder why that user had a problem with it
05:35:43 <ChrisMorgan> It's remotely possible that WinAmp doesn't add that directory to the path itself... to be safe you could try putting that directory in the PATH.
